public class TLcdISO19115MaintenanceFrequencyCode extends TLcdISO19115Code
Modifier and Type | Field and Description |
---|---|
static TLcdISO19115MaintenanceFrequencyCode |
ANNUALLY
Data is updated every year.
|
static TLcdISO19115MaintenanceFrequencyCode |
AS_NEEDED
Data is updated as deemed necessary.
|
static TLcdISO19115MaintenanceFrequencyCode |
BIANNUALLY
Data is updated twice each year.
|
static TLcdDataProperty |
CODE_LIST_PROPERTY
Data property that maps to the
codeList attribute. |
static TLcdDataProperty |
CODE_LIST_VALUE_PROPERTY
Data property that maps to the
codeListValue attribute. |
static TLcdDataProperty |
CODE_SPACE_PROPERTY
Data property that maps to the
codeSpace attribute. |
static TLcdISO19115MaintenanceFrequencyCode |
CONTINUAL
Data is repeatedly and frequently updated.
|
static TLcdISO19115MaintenanceFrequencyCode |
DAILY
Data is updated each day.
|
static TLcdISO19115MaintenanceFrequencyCode |
FORTNIGHTLY
Data is updated every two weeks.
|
static TLcdISO19115MaintenanceFrequencyCode |
IRREGULAR
Data is updated in intervals that are uneven in duration.
|
static TLcdISO19115MaintenanceFrequencyCode |
MONTHLY
Data is updated each month.
|
static TLcdISO19115MaintenanceFrequencyCode |
NOT_PLANNED
There are no plans to update the data.
|
static TLcdISO19115MaintenanceFrequencyCode |
QUARTERLY
Data is updated every three months.
|
static TLcdDataProperty |
TYPE_PROPERTY
Data property that holds the type of this instance.
|
static TLcdISO19115MaintenanceFrequencyCode |
UNKNOWN
Frequency of maintenance for the data is not known
|
static TLcdDataProperty |
VALUE_PROPERTY
Data property that maps to the value defined by the simple content.
|
static TLcdISO19115MaintenanceFrequencyCode |
WEEKLY
Data is updated on a weekly basis.
|
Constructor and Description |
---|
TLcdISO19115MaintenanceFrequencyCode(TLcdDataType aType) |
Modifier and Type | Method and Description |
---|---|
URI |
getCodeList()
Returns the value of the property that maps to the
codeList attribute. |
URI |
getCodeListValue()
Returns the value of the property that maps to the
codeListValue attribute. |
URI |
getCodeSpace()
Returns the value of the property that maps to the
codeSpace attribute. |
QName |
getType()
Returns the value of the property that holds the type of this instance.
|
String |
getValueObject()
Returns the value of the property that maps to the value defined by the simple content.
|
void |
setCodeList(URI aValue)
Sets the value of the property that maps to the
codeList attribute. |
void |
setCodeListValue(URI aValue)
Sets the value of the property that maps to the
codeListValue attribute. |
void |
setCodeSpace(URI aValue)
Sets the value of the property that maps to the
codeSpace attribute. |
void |
setType(QName aValue)
Sets the value of the property that holds the type of this instance.
|
void |
setValueObject(String aValue)
Sets the value of the property that maps to the value defined by the simple content.
|
equals, hashCode
public static final TLcdISO19115MaintenanceFrequencyCode CONTINUAL
public static final TLcdISO19115MaintenanceFrequencyCode DAILY
public static final TLcdISO19115MaintenanceFrequencyCode WEEKLY
public static final TLcdISO19115MaintenanceFrequencyCode FORTNIGHTLY
public static final TLcdISO19115MaintenanceFrequencyCode MONTHLY
public static final TLcdISO19115MaintenanceFrequencyCode QUARTERLY
public static final TLcdISO19115MaintenanceFrequencyCode BIANNUALLY
public static final TLcdISO19115MaintenanceFrequencyCode ANNUALLY
public static final TLcdISO19115MaintenanceFrequencyCode AS_NEEDED
public static final TLcdISO19115MaintenanceFrequencyCode IRREGULAR
public static final TLcdISO19115MaintenanceFrequencyCode NOT_PLANNED
public static final TLcdISO19115MaintenanceFrequencyCode UNKNOWN
public static final TLcdDataProperty VALUE_PROPERTY
String
.public static final TLcdDataProperty CODE_LIST_PROPERTY
codeList
attribute.
The possible values for this property are instances of URI
.public static final TLcdDataProperty CODE_LIST_VALUE_PROPERTY
codeListValue
attribute.
The possible values for this property are instances of URI
.public static final TLcdDataProperty CODE_SPACE_PROPERTY
codeSpace
attribute.
The possible values for this property are instances of URI
.public static final TLcdDataProperty TYPE_PROPERTY
QName
constants defined in this class.public TLcdISO19115MaintenanceFrequencyCode(TLcdDataType aType)
public String getValueObject()
VALUE_PROPERTY
property.public void setValueObject(String aValue)
aValue
- the value to set for the VALUE_PROPERTY
property.public URI getCodeList()
codeList
attribute.CODE_LIST_PROPERTY
property.public void setCodeList(URI aValue)
codeList
attribute.aValue
- the value to set for the CODE_LIST_PROPERTY
property.public URI getCodeListValue()
codeListValue
attribute.CODE_LIST_VALUE_PROPERTY
property.public void setCodeListValue(URI aValue)
codeListValue
attribute.aValue
- the value to set for the CODE_LIST_VALUE_PROPERTY
property.public URI getCodeSpace()
codeSpace
attribute.CODE_SPACE_PROPERTY
property.public void setCodeSpace(URI aValue)
codeSpace
attribute.aValue
- the value to set for the CODE_SPACE_PROPERTY
property.public QName getType()
The possible values for this property are the public QName
constants defined in this class.
TYPE_PROPERTY
property.public void setType(QName aValue)
The possible values for this property are the public QName
constants defined in this class.
aValue
- the value to set for the TYPE_PROPERTY
property.